Overview

The standard upper shell is a critical component in various industrial and mechanical applications. It serves as a protective or structural cover for machinery, ensuring the safety and functionality of internal components. These shells are designed to meet standard dimensions, making them compatible with a wide range of equipment. Manufacturers often produce standard upper shells in materials such as steel, aluminum, or reinforced plastics, depending on the application requirements. The choice of material impacts the shell's durability, weight, and resistance to environmental factors like corrosion or heat.

Structure and Working Principle

The standard upper shell is typically a single-piece or multi-piece design, depending on the complexity of the machinery it covers. Its primary function is to enclose and protect internal components from dust, debris, and mechanical damage. The shell may also include mounting points or fasteners for easy installation and removal. In some applications, the upper shell may contribute to the structural integrity of the machinery, distributing loads or stresses evenly. The design often incorporates ventilation holes or access panels to facilitate maintenance without compromising protection.

Key Features

Standard upper shells are known for their durability and adaptability. They are designed to withstand harsh industrial environments, including exposure to chemicals, high temperatures, and physical impacts. The shells are often customizable, allowing for modifications such as additional ports or reinforced edges. Another key feature is their compatibility with standard machinery dimensions, which simplifies procurement and replacement. Manufacturers may offer coatings or finishes to enhance corrosion resistance or aesthetic appeal, depending on the application.

Application Areas

Standard upper shells are widely used in industries such as manufacturing, automotive, and construction. They are commonly found in machinery like pumps, compressors, and generators, where they protect sensitive components from external damage. In the automotive sector, these shells may be used in engine compartments or transmission systems. In construction equipment, they serve as protective covers for hydraulic systems or electrical components, ensuring reliable operation in demanding conditions.

Maintenance and Precautions

Regular inspection of the standard upper shell is essential to ensure its continued effectiveness. Look for signs of wear, corrosion, or damage, particularly in high-stress areas. Cleaning the shell periodically can prevent the buildup of debris that might compromise its protective function. When replacing or installing a new shell, ensure it matches the machinery's specifications precisely. Improper fitment can lead to gaps or misalignment, reducing protection and potentially causing operational issues. Always follow the manufacturer's guidelines for installation and maintenance.
